## Building Access — Spares Room (Hullbrook Annex)

Contractors: the spare hardware room is down the east corridor on the ground floor, third door on the left. Sign in at the front desk first and grab a visitor lanyard. Anything you take out, jot it in the blue logbook — yes, even the little stuff. The door self-locks, so don't wedge it. To get in, punch in the code below.

staff pass of hagug-taguf = bdg-HJ-9

The nightly reconciliation job for Harkwell Depot flagged a count mismatch above the 0.5% threshold between the ledger service and warehouse snapshots. Job retried twice; divergence persisted. Likely causes: delayed shipment events from the Tallow queue or a stuck consumer. Do not rerun with --force until you confirm the consumer lag, or you will double-apply adjustments. Check consumer offsets first, then the delta report. Triage steps and the rollback procedure are documented on the internal runbook page.

runbook for yadup-fahif: https://jira.qorvelcorp.internal/spaces/spaces/spaces/b46212397071

## Break-Glass Access: Frobble Plugin Gateway

Hey plugin authors — if your websocket stream to Frobble stalls under permessage-deflate, remember compression saves bandwidth but costs CPU and latency on small frames. During an incident you can force-disable it via the break-glass console. Pick compression off for chatty plugins, on for bulk syncs. To unlock the console, enter the passphrase below.

vault phrase of fafop-hahop = ralys-kasion-normir-belix-silys-fendor

**Q: I lost write access to the Cordweave schema registry — how do I restore it?**

This usually happens when a registry node is rebuilt and the admin grants are not replayed. Do not bypass the registry by publishing unregistered event schemas; downstream consumers in the Harrowgate cluster will reject them silently. Instead, restore access through the registry's recovery console, which replays grants from the sealed audit log. When the console asks, enter the recovery passphrase provided below.

strongbox words: druath-quenael